    What Does Low AMH Mean?

    AMH is a hormone produced by the ovaries, and it reflects the number of eggs remaining in a woman’s ovarian reserve. Low AMH levels generally indicate that a woman has fewer eggs left, which can make it more challenging to conceive. However, a low AMH level does not automatically mean that pregnancy is impossible. Many women with low AMH still have viable eggs, and with the right fertility treatments, they can achieve pregnancy.
    It’s also important to note that AMH levels don’t provide the full picture. They only reflect quantity, not quality, and there are women with low AMH who still respond well to fertility treatments and produce high-quality eggs. Therefore, while low AMH can pose challenges, it is not a definitive barrier to conception.

    In Vitro Maturation (IVM): A Lab-Based Solution for Immature Eggs

    In Vitro Maturation (IVM) is another breakthrough in fertility treatment, especially for women with low AMH. IVM involves the retrieval of immature eggs, which are then matured in the laboratory before fertilisation. This technique can be highly beneficial for women who may not respond well to traditional IVF stimulation protocols or for those with low AMH who have fewer but potentially viable eggs.
    By allowing eggs to mature outside the body, IVM provides an additional option for women seeking to maximise the potential of their eggs. While IVM is not as widely used as traditional IVF, it offers a promising solution for those with low AMH who still wish to try IVF with their own eggs.

    Intracytoplasmic Sperm Injection (ICSI): A Precise Fertilisation Method

    ICSI is a technique often used in IVF when there are concerns about egg quality, sperm quality, or when male factor infertility is present. In ICSI, a single sperm is injected directly into an egg, which increases the chances of fertilisation. This method is particularly effective for women with low AMH, where fertilisation might be a concern due to egg quality.
    With ICSI, the fertilisation process becomes much more controlled and precise, ensuring the best possible chance of success for each retrieved egg. This method increases fertilisation rates, which is essential for women with low AMH who might have a limited number of eggs to work with.

    Egg Donation: A Viable Option for Very Low AMH

    For women with extremely low AMH or no viable eggs left, egg donation offers a solution. In cases where a woman’s own eggs are no longer feasible, using a donor egg allows her to carry a pregnancy. The donated egg, typically from a younger, healthy donor, can be fertilised through IVF and then implanted into the woman’s uterus.
    Egg donation can be a highly effective option for women who want to experience pregnancy and childbirth but have a very low ovarian reserve or diminished egg quality. While it may not be the first choice for every woman, egg donation can provide hope and the possibility of building a family for women with significantly reduced ovarian reserves.

    Understanding Fertility and Timing

    Conception is a delicate process that depends on several factors: ovulation, sperm health, fallopian tube function, and the timing of intercourse. Couples often focus on trying every day, but conception is most likely during the fertile window, the 5–6 days leading up to ovulation. Even in healthy couples, it can take 6–12 months to achieve pregnancy. Infertility is defined as trying for 12 months without success, or 6 months if the woman is over 35. Understanding these timelines can reduce anxiety and help couples approach fertility in a realistic and informed way.

    Possible Causes of Being Unable to Become Pregnant

    In Women:

    • Ovulation Problems: Conditions like PCOS, thyroid disorders, or irregular cycles can prevent regular ovulation.
    • Blocked Fallopian Tubes: Scarring or damage can stop the egg from meeting the sperm.
    • Endometriosis: Tissue growth outside the uterus may interfere with conception.
    • Age-Related Decline: Egg quality and quantity naturally decline with age, affecting fertility.

    In Men:

    • Low Sperm Count or Poor Motility: This reduces the chance of fertilisation.
    • Hormone Imbalances: Testosterone or other hormonal issues can affect sperm production.
    • Lifestyle Factors: Smoking, excessive alcohol, and a poor diet can impact fertility.

    When Should You Seek Medical Help?

    If pregnancy has not occurred after 12 months of trying or after 6 months if you are over 35, it’s time to consult a fertility specialist. Repeated failed pregnancies or miscarriages, irregular menstrual cycles, pelvic pain, or abnormal semen analysis results also warrant medical attention. Early evaluation can identify treatable causes and increase the likelihood of a successful pregnancy. 

    First Steps: Medical Evaluation

    A thorough medical assessment is the first step for couples unable to conceive naturally.

    For Women:

    • Blood tests for hormones such as FSH, LH, AMH, and thyroid function.
    • Ultrasound to examine ovarian and uterine health.
    • HSG (hysterosalpingogram) to check for blocked fallopian tubes.

    For Men:

    • Semen analysis to evaluate sperm count, motility, and morphology.
    • Hormonal profile to identify potential issues affecting fertility.

    Combined evaluation for both partners ensures a comprehensive understanding of fertility health. Personalised assessment is crucial to determine why natural conception has not occurred and to guide the right treatment plan.

    IVF Cost in Pune: A Transparent 2025 Breakdown

    Understanding the cost of IVF is a crucial first step. Many patients feel overwhelmed by unclear pricing. We believe in complete transparency. This guide provides a detailed breakdown of IVF costs in Pune for 2025. You will see what to expect and why prices vary.

    A single IVF cycle typically ranges from ₹2,00,000 to ₹3,50,000. Your final cost depends entirely on your personal medical situation.

    What makes up the total IVF cost?

    The final amount is not one single fee. It is the sum of several distinct parts.

    • Consultations and Diagnostic Tests
      This includes your first meetings with the doctor. It also covers all necessary blood tests and ultrasound scans. These steps confirm you are a good candidate for IVF and create a safe treatment plan.
    • The Core Medical Procedure
      This part involves the egg retrieval and the embryo transfer. The fee includes the surgical team, anesthesia drugs, and use of the operation theatre for these procedures.
    • Fertility Medications
      These drugs stimulate your ovaries to produce multiple eggs. Medication type and dosage differ for every patient. This causes the largest variation in cost between individuals. Some patients need simpler protocols, while others need more complex ones.
    • Embryology Laboratory Services
      After retrieval, your eggs and embryos are cared for in our lab. This cost covers the fertilization process and the sophisticated environment needed to grow the embryos.

    Which factors increase the final price?

    Some medical situations require advanced techniques. These add-ons can increase the total cost but are often essential for success.

    • ICSI (Intracytoplasmic Sperm Injection)
      This is used for male factor infertility. Our embryologist selects a single sperm and injects it directly into an egg. This specialized technique requires extra skill and equipment.
    • Embryo Freezing
      If your cycle produces more good-quality embryos than can be transferred, freezing is an option. This cost includes the freezing process itself and the annual storage fees for preserving the embryos.
    • Preimplantation Genetic Testing (PGT)
      This advanced test screens embryos for genetic conditions before transfer. It is recommended for specific patients, such as those with a history of genetic disorders or recurrent pregnancy loss. PGT involves significant laboratory costs.
    • Surgical Sperm Retrieval
      For men with no sperm in their semen, a minor procedure can often retrieve sperm directly from the testicles. This is a separate surgical fee.
    • Donor Eggs or Sperm
      Using donor eggs or sperm significantly increases the total treatment cost. These costs cover donor screening, compensation, and legal fees.

    Ovulation Disorders

    Ovulation disorders are one of the most common causes of female infertility. These disorders can prevent the release of a healthy egg, making conception difficult. Common conditions include:

    • Polycystic Ovary Syndrome (PCOS): A hormonal imbalance that disrupts ovulation.
    • Thyroid Dysfunction: An underactive or overactive thyroid can affect your menstrual cycle and ovulation.
    • Irregular Cycles: Women with irregular cycles may struggle with ovulation, making it harder to predict the optimal time for conception.

    Symptoms of ovulation issues can include irregular periods, excess hair growth, weight gain, and acne (in the case of PCOS). A thorough diagnosis can be done through blood tests and ultrasounds to measure hormone levels and assess ovarian function.

    How IVF Addresses It:

    • Ovulation Induction: Medications are prescribed to stimulate ovulation.
    • Timed Intercourse: For women with predictable ovulation patterns, monitored cycles can maximise chances of conception.
    • IVF: In more challenging cases, IVF (In Vitro Fertilisation) can bypass ovulation issues entirely by directly fertilising eggs outside the body.

    Fallopian Tube Damage or Blockage

    Blocked or damaged fallopian tubes are a significant barrier to conception. Infections, endometriosis, and previous surgeries (such as pelvic or abdominal surgeries) are common causes of damage to the tubes. The fallopian tubes are essential for transporting the egg from the ovary to the uterus, and any damage can prevent fertilisation.

    How It’s Diagnosed:

    • Hysterosalpingography (HSG): A type of X-ray that checks the openness of the fallopian tubes.
    • Laparoscopy: A minimally invasive surgery used to inspect the fallopian tubes and remove any blockages or scar tissue.

    Treatment Options:

    • Tubal Surgery: In some cases, surgery can correct blockages.
    • IVF: IVF bypasses the fallopian tubes altogether, allowing for fertilisation and embryo transfer directly into the uterus.

    Endometriosis

    Endometriosis is a condition where tissue identical to the lining of the uterus develops outside the uterus. It can cause severe pain and impact fertility. Endometriosis often leads to scarring and adhesions, affecting the reproductive organs, particularly the ovaries and fallopian tubes. Commonly occurring symptoms include pelvic pain, painful periods, and pain during intercourse.

    Management:

    • Laparoscopy: This is a key procedure to diagnose and treat endometriosis by removing excess tissue.
    • Medical Therapy: Hormonal treatments can help manage the symptoms of endometriosis.
    • IVF with Embryo Freezing: For women with advanced endometriosis, IVF can provide a better chance of success. Embryo freezing allows for the preservation of healthy embryos, increasing the chances of pregnancy.

    Uterine or Cervical Abnormalities

    Uterine abnormalities, such as polyps, fibroids, and uterine septa, can interfere with implantation or the development of a healthy embryo. These issues often go undiagnosed until a couple struggles to conceive.

    Advanced diagnostic techniques like hysteroscopy and ultrasound can identify these abnormalities. In many cases, treatments like surgical removal of fibroids or polyps can improve fertility outcomes.

    Treatment Options:

    • Surgical Intervention: To remove any obstructions or abnormalities within the uterus.
    • IVF: IVF allows for a more controlled environment for embryo development, bypassing some of the issues caused by uterine conditions.

    Age-Related Decline in Fertility

    One of the most well-known causes of infertility is the decline in fertility with age. As women approach 35 years and beyond, both egg quality and egg quantity begin to decline, making conception more challenging. Women in this age group may experience diminished ovarian reserve, which can result in fewer eggs available for fertilisation.

    How Fertility Preservation Can Help:

    • Egg Freezing: For women who are delaying motherhood, egg freezing offers a way to preserve fertility at a younger age.
    • Donor Eggs: Women over 35 who struggle with low egg quality may opt for IVF with donor eggs, which has very high success rates.

    Key Nutrients That Support Fertility

    Certain nutrients are essential for supporting fertility and reproductive health. Incorporating these nutrients into your diet can boost egg and sperm quality, hormone regulation, and the overall chances of successful conception.

    • Folate: Important for women trying to conceive, folate helps with healthy cell division and reduces the risk of birth defects. It can be found in leafy greens, beans, fortified cereals, and citrus fruits.
    • Zinc: Crucial for sperm production in men and ovulation in women. Zinc supports reproductive function and is found in pumpkin seeds, lentils, chickpeas, paneer, and cashews.
    • Omega-3 Fatty Acids: These healthy fats reduce inflammation and promote hormone production. Omega-3s are abundant in flaxseeds, walnuts, chia seeds, and fatty fish like mackerel (bangda) and sardines (pedvey).
    • Antioxidants: Vitamins C and E, found in fruits like oranges, papaya, strawberries, and spinach, help protect eggs and sperm from harm caused by oxidative stress. They also support overall immune health.
    • Vitamin D: Inadequate levels of vitamin D have been linked to infertility. Vitamin D is essential for hormonal balance and can be found in fortified foods, sunlight, egg yolks, and mushrooms.

    Fertility-Boosting Foods for Women

    A woman’s fertility is directly influenced by her diet. Here are some foods from the Indian diet that can support healthy reproductive function:

    • Leafy Greens: High in folate, magnesium, and iron, spinach, methi (fenugreek), sarson (mustard greens), and drumstick leaves are key to hormone regulation and the health of reproductive organs.
    • Berries: Rich in antioxidants, berries like strawberries, blueberries, and blackberries are often hard to find locally but can be substituted with amla (Indian gooseberry) and papaya, both rich in vitamin C and antioxidants.
    • Nuts and Seeds: These are packed with healthy fats, zinc, and vitamin E, which support overall reproductive health. Almonds, walnuts, chia seeds, flaxseeds, and sunflower seeds are excellent choices.
    • Whole Grains: Foods like quinoa, brown rice, barley, millets (ragi, bajra), and oats are rich in fibre and help regulate blood sugar levels, essential for hormonal balance.
    • Plant-Based Proteins: Opting for plant-based proteins such as lentils (dal), chickpeas (chole), tofu, and soy can help maintain a healthful weight and decrease inflammation.
    • Healthy Fats: Avocados, olive oil, and ghee (clarified butter) are ample sources of healthy fats that support hormone production and overall fertility.

    Fertility-Boosting Foods for Men

    Just like women, men also benefit from a healthy diet that supports sperm quality and motility. Here’s what men should include in their diet to boost fertility:

    • Zinc-Rich Foods: Zinc is integral for sperm production and motility. Men should consume foods like pumpkin seeds, cashews, lentils, and oysters.
    • Selenium: Found in Brazil nuts, sunflower seeds, fish, and eggs, selenium helps protect sperm from oxidative stress and improves sperm motility.
    • Antioxidant-Rich Fruits and Vegetables: Vitamin C and E-rich fruits like oranges, strawberries, and papaya help protect sperm from DNA damage and improve overall sperm health.
    • Healthy Fats: Omega-3 fatty acids, found in foods like walnuts, flaxseeds, chia seeds, and fatty fish, improve sperm quality by reducing inflammation and supporting hormone function.
    • Protein Sources: Lean meats, fish, and plant-based proteins like tofu, legumes, and lentils are essential for hormone balance and overall health, contributing to improved sperm quality.
    • Limit Processed Meats and Alcohol: Reducing processed meat and alcohol consumption helps protect sperm health and overall fertility.

    How Stress Affects Fertility

    Stress does more than affect your mood, it can have direct physiological impacts on your reproductive system. High stress levels may disrupt the hormonal balance required for ovulation in women and can affect sperm quality in men. Stress may also interfere with embryo implantation by altering uterine receptivity. Scientific studies have shown that chronic stress can negatively impact IVF success rates, making stress management a crucial part of fertility care.

    AI and Machine Learning in Embryo Selection


    One of the most significant breakthroughs in IVF technology is the application of artificial intelligence (AI) and machine learning. These advanced algorithms assist embryologists by analysing embryo images and data to accurately assess embryo viability. AI can predict which embryos have the highest chance of successful implantation, reducing the risk of miscarriage and improving overall pregnancy rates. Many leading IVF clinics are adopting AI-powered tools, making embryo selection more precise and less subjective.

    Enhanced Genetic Screening Techniques

    Preimplantation Genetic Testing (PGT) has seen remarkable improvements, particularly with the integration of next-generation sequencing (NGS). These enhanced genetic screening methods provide faster and more comprehensive detection of chromosomal abnormalities and genetic disorders in embryos. The result is an increased likelihood of transferring genetically healthy embryos, thereby improving the chances of a successful pregnancy and reducing the risk of inherited conditions.

    Improved Cryopreservation Methods


    Cryopreservation, or the freezing of eggs and embryos, is crucial for fertility preservation and IVF flexibility. Advances in vitrification techniques, a rapid-freezing process, have dramatically improved survival rates of eggs and embryos after thawing. These improvements mean that women can confidently freeze their eggs or embryos for future use without compromising quality, offering greater reproductive freedom and better outcomes for delayed pregnancies.

    Non-Invasive Embryo Testing


    Traditional genetic testing requires a biopsy of the embryo, which carries slight risks. Emerging non-invasive PGT techniques are now being developed that analyse the embryo’s culture media, the fluid the embryo is grown in, to gather genetic information without any physical intervention. This promising advancement could revolutionise embryo testing by increasing safety and reducing stress for patients.

    Personalised IVF Protocols

    No two patients are the same, and personalised medicine is making its way into IVF treatment. Advanced hormone monitoring and genomic profiling allow fertility specialists to customise ovarian stimulation protocols for each individual. This tailored approach not only enhances success rates but also minimises side effects and improves patient comfort during treatment.

    Robotics and Automation in IVF Labs

    Automation and robotics are streamlining many routine tasks within IVF laboratories. From robotic egg retrieval to micro-manipulation of embryos, these technologies increase precision and reduce the risk of human error. Automation ensures greater consistency in lab procedures, improving the overall quality and safety of IVF treatments.

    What Is Traditional IVF?

    In-vitro Fertilisation (IVF) is a fertility treatment in which eggs are fertilised outside the body, and the resulting embryos are transferred into the uterus. The traditional IVF treatment procedure typically includes:

    1. Ovarian Stimulation: Hormonal medications are used to stimulate the ovaries to produce multiple eggs.
    2. Egg Retrieval: Once mature, the eggs are retrieved from the ovaries.
    3. Fertilisation: The eggs are fertilised with sperm, usually through insemination or ICSI (Intracytoplasmic Sperm Injection).
    4. Embryo Culture: The embryos are cultured in the lab for several days before transfer.
    5. Embryo Transfer: The healthiest embryos are selected and transferred into the woman’s uterus.

    While IVF has a high success rate, it’s not always successful, especially for those who have had multiple failed IVF cycles. In cases of implantation failure, even when good-quality embryos are available, additional techniques like Laser-Assisted Hatching can help.

    What Is Laser-Assisted Hatching?

    Laser-assisted Hatching (LAH) is an advanced procedure that involves using a laser to create a small hole in the zona pellucida, which is the outer shell surrounding the embryo. This hole helps the embryo “hatch” and implant more easily into the uterine lining.

    How Does It Work?

    • LAH is performed on embryos that have reached the blastocyst stage (usually around day 5 of embryo development).
    • The laser creates a controlled, precise opening in the zona pellucida, which can help embryos with difficulty hatching naturally by softening the shell or aiding the hatching process.
    • This technique is designed to improve the chances of successful implantation in cases where embryos have not been successfully implanted in previous IVF cycles.

    Laser-Assisted Hatching vs. Traditional IVF: Key Differences

    While Traditional IVF is a standard treatment, Laser-Assisted Hatching is an additional technique used to help embryos implant more successfully. Here’s how the two compare:

    Traditional IVF

    • Procedure: Embryos are transferred into the uterus without assistance in the hatching process.
    • Success Rates: Success depends on the embryo’s ability to hatch and implant on its own. IVF works well for many couples but not all, particularly when embryos have difficulty hatching or when there is an immune response that prevents implantation.

    Laser-Assisted Hatching (LAH)

    Key Differences

    • IVF involves transferring embryos without additional assistance, while LAH specifically assists with embryo implantation.
    • Laser-assisted Hatching may be used alongside traditional IVF if there are concerns about embryo hatching, increasing the likelihood of pregnancy.

    Benefits of Laser-Assisted Hatching

    • Increased Implantation Rates: By making it easier for embryos to hatch, LAH improves the chances of successful embryo implantation into the uterine lining.
    • Aiding Older Women: For women over 35, who often have lower-quality eggs and thicker zona pellucida, LAH may significantly increase the chances of embryo survival and implantation.
    • Helping Poor-Quality Embryos: Embryos that are good candidates for implantation but struggle to break free from their shell may benefit from LAH, improving their chances of a successful pregnancy.

    Risks and Considerations of Laser-Assisted Hatching

    Although Laser-Assisted Hatching has shown positive results in increasing pregnancy rates, there are some considerations:

    • Potential Embryo Damage: If the laser is not applied carefully, it can damage the embryo. However, with experienced professionals, the risk of damage is minimal.
    • Not for Everyone: LAH is not recommended for all IVF patients and is typically used in cases where repeated IVF failures have occurred.

    When Should You Consider Laser-Assisted Hatching?

    Laser-assisted Hatching is often considered for patients who have had:

    • Multiple failed IVF cycles despite having good-quality embryos.
    • Thick zona pellucida or embryos that are having difficulty hatching naturally.
    • Advanced maternal age (35+), where the eggs may be more likely to have a thick shell that inhibits hatching.
